Transaction 45278fdc10b734a701c545e4ea6e6d3a8d0bebc56a4111d777e09d6061b95a2f

32 Input
1 Outputs
  • 45278fdc10b734a701c545e4ea6e6d3a8d0bebc56a4111d777e09d6061b95a2f:0
  • value  10510086
    address  1ELp77phVv9TttkZHDcV91qwTyLPaDTEG1